Definitions

  • the invention relates to a container with at least two containers which carry a label and in which the containers are connected to each other by an adhesive point and a method and an apparatus for producing the container.
  • Containers are connected in a container by gluing points in the DE 10 2012 100 810 A1 and in the DE 10 2012 005 925 B3 disclosed.
  • Containers often carry labels that can be designed as rotating bands. If containers are connected by gluing points, gluing points can be expediently formed only outside the label, because the hold of the label on the container is regularly weaker than an immediate connection between the glue and the container.
  • the container according to the invention has at least two containers which carry a label and in which the containers are connected to one another by an adhesive point.
  • the adhesive point is applied in the region of the label, wherein the label has a recess in the area of the adhesive point, which, for example, are designed like a hole in a circular or elliptical shape.
  • labels can be easily provided with recesses without affecting the usefulness of the labels otherwise. This is especially true for labels on the back of the container, which is to be regarded as the back of the container, the portion of the container wall, which is turned in the container to the inside, so it is not visible from the outside. But even in the lateral area of the container wall, which is adjacent to the back, cutouts in the label barely noticed because consumers usually on the front of the label concentrate that is clearly visible on containers that are bundled in a container.
  • the inventors have also recognized that adhesive sites for connecting containers require only small areas and can be applied precisely, so that small recesses of not more than 20% of the surface of the label, preferably of at most 10%, preferably not more than 5% of the surface of the label are sufficient for the implementation of the invention. A recess of this size will not weaken the label in its function and will leave enough space to convey promotional or other product related information on the label.
  • the solution according to the invention thus makes it possible to attach adhesive points, with respect to the height of the container, at any desired point on the container wall, in particular on the rear side or the side walls of a container.
  • the recess is larger than the adhesive point, advantageously by at least 10%, preferably by at least 20%, in particular by at least 50% of the surface of the adhesive.
  • the invention can be carried out in various ways, either by the recess in the label is attached, so that the recess is surrounded on the entire circumference of the label.
  • the recess may be attached to the edge of the label, so it can, for. B. be designed as a cutout in the edge of the label.
  • a slot or cut in the label is not sufficient to ensure that the adhesive joint connects the containers themselves, the formation of a recess preferably requires that the material of the label be removed.
  • the invention is particularly suitable for applications in which the adhesive, relative to the height of the container, is mounted in the lower half of the container. It just opens here a much larger area of the container wall for the arrangement of splices.
  • a container of a container may be connected to adjacent containers via two or more splices.
  • the label has according to a preferred embodiment of the invention as many recesses on how adhesive spots are attached to the container. In this case, each recess may have a different shape.
  • Containers according to the invention are bottles, cans, tubes, bags, each made of metal, glass, plastic and / or a composite material, typically z.
  • the containers include all materials, in particular those which are suitable for filling liquid or viscous products.
  • Also already grouped into containers (multiple packs) are among the containers in the context of the invention.
  • the containers of the container are preferably arranged in a non-nesting position, that is, the containers of one row of the container are not arranged in the gap of an adjacent row of the container.
  • the containers according to the invention may have any cross-section, oval, round or angular.
  • the shape of the container may be bag, pyramid or cuboid, but is often cylindrical, either completely cylindrical such.
  • the containers combined in a container have an indication of the contents on the container wall. This note can be printed.
  • a label is used, either a glued-on label, which can be made in one or more parts, or a label which is designed as a band surrounding the container wall. The band can be glued to the container wall, this is not necessary.
  • Labels are usually made of paper or plastic. Adhesive sites that hold the containers of a container together, are not attached to labels because either tears the binding of the label with the container even at low loads, z. B., when a plastic banderole is not connected to the container wall.
  • the label is indeed glued over the entire surface of the container wall, but the bonding strength of the paper fibers with each other is low, so that parts of the label solve too much stress with the adhesive from the container. Labels affixed with adhesive sites do not sufficiently withstand the stresses associated with transporting a package.
  • labels are provided with a recess.
  • the attachment of the recess can be done either already in the production of the labels, alternatively, the recess is mounted immediately prior to the application of the label.
  • the recess may, for. B. generated by cutting or punching. It may be formed as a recess whose circumference is completely formed by the label. But it can also be formed as marginal recess which intersects the outer edge of the label, so that the recess is not only partially surrounded by the label.
  • the recess may have any shape, it is preferably round or oval, because such recesses cause less that the label over the predetermined shape of the recess also tears. But there are also other shapes, especially angular shapes or irregular shapes such.
  • the recess is preferably tuned in coordination with the print applied to the label in order not to diminish the aesthetic impression.
  • Adhesive in the context of the invention is any material - are all materials or masses that are suitable for producing an adhesive bond between containers, in particular those materials, materials or masses that applied in the liquid or viscous state, form a self-adhesive glue point, but also such materials, materials or masses, which by energy input, z. B. by applying pressure, radiation or temperature or by means of chemical curing or crosslinking build a splice.
  • Typical adhesives are UV-curable adhesives that can be processed and cured by radiation even in a low-viscosity state, or a hot glue that cools after application, and which loses its adhesive force below a typical material temperature, so that hot glue only for the immediate production of a Adhesive is suitable.
  • Adhesive according to the invention are also multi-layer materials, eg. As those of at least one carrier material, which is coated with an adhesive such that a bond between two containers can be produced. Typically, these multilayer materials are formed as pads, which are formed on two sides adhesive or adhesive.
  • a trained with a glue point container thus has adhesive, which is applied in a dot or line or in a pattern of dots and / or lines.
  • an adhesive is selected whose adhesive force allows a detachment of the container from a container by hand.
  • UV-curable adhesives are suitable because the adhesive force developed by the adhesive at the bond site can be well adjusted by the composition of the adhesive and the intensity of the cure.
  • the container of the container according to the invention are connected to each other by gluing.
  • the splices connect the containers directly to each other. More preferably, the splices are the exclusive or sole connection of the container of a container.
  • a container at its upper end with a transport lock in particular provided with a band-shaped transport lock is. In any case, can be dispensed with a wrapper by foil or cardboard.
  • the transport lock can be extended to a carrying strap.
  • the adhesive dots and the resulting adhesive sites are as small as possible designed to save adhesive.
  • the application of the adhesive takes place in a conventional manner by nozzles which apply the most liquid adhesive directly to a container to one or more adhesive point or spray.
  • the containers are joined, z. B. by the action of terminal strips that bring a plurality of containers in contact, so that at the points where a glue dot is applied to a first container, by applying a second container without glue point, a point of adhesion is formed.
  • the second container may also have an adhesive point at the location where the first container comes into abutment, so that an adhesive point can also be constructed of two adhesive dots.
  • the provision of the first container takes place at a location where the label is attached to the recess according to the invention.
  • the container is aligned so that means for applying adhesive at a predetermined location, namely in the recess, will apply a glue dot to the first container.
  • the alignment is done by rotating the container.
  • the alignment is z. By detecting differences in brightness, translucency, or reflection of the surface.
  • the glue point is preferably smaller than the cutout.
  • a second container is provided.
  • the second container is provided in any orientation, but preferably the second container is made with a similar label, also with a recess, and is aligned prior to joining the first and second containers so that a bond between them first and the second container is formed respectively in the recess of the labels of the two containers.
  • both containers are connected to a container.
  • the method can be carried out with any number of containers, often four, six or nine containers.
  • the label that is applied to the first and possibly the second container is provided with a recess either already during manufacture or immediately before mounting on the container.
  • the former is particularly inexpensive and avoids that means for producing the recess in the vicinity of the device for producing a container are to be arranged.
  • the latter has the advantage of being flexible in shape and placement z. B. in accordance with the way in which each container is to produce, can be adjusted.
  • the invention further comprises an apparatus for producing a container according to the invention, comprising in a conventional manner means for aligning a container, means for applying a label and means for applying a gluing point, wherein the device according to the invention further comprises means for generating a recess in a label, and wherein the device comprises means for aligning the container, which are arranged after the application of the label, and which align a container in such a way that the means for applying a gluing point act on the recess.
  • Known devices for producing a container according to the invention do not provide such means for producing a recess.
  • the recess can be produced by means or by a tool that act, for example, cutting, punching or by a heating wire with which a piece of plastic is separated from the label. Preference is given to those means which produce a clean edge on the edge of the label, the selection of the tool for generating the recess can, moreover, under economic and production-technical considerations such typically costs, energy and space requirements and duration of generating a recess made.
  • Fig. 1 shows a container 2, here a bottle, with a cylindrical base body 4 and a above the base body 4 attaching, conically tapered on the bottle neck 6 shoulder region 8.
  • the bottle is made of PET (polyethylene terephthalate) and has a wall thickness of 0.15 mm.
  • the main body 4 has a label 10, designed here as a rotating band made of thin plastic, which withstands tensile loads only to a very small extent.
  • the band 10 is dimensioned so long that it can be placed tightly around the base body 4 and glued or welded at its ends (roll-feed label).
  • the band 10 as such is usually not glued to the bottle.
  • the banderole 10 is cut to size from a printed with information on the bottle contents endless roll by each a portion which is about as long as the circumference of the bottle is fixed in a receptacle. Then, a recess 12 is produced at the edge of the banderole with a punch or other punching tool, at a predetermined location, in particular at a location that contains no essential product information.
  • the recess is shown as an approximately semicircular or u-shaped gap, which passes through the edge of the label or band 10.
  • the diameter of the recess 12 may generally be between 5 mm and 50 mm, preferably between 10 mm and 30 mm. In the present case, a recess 12 is punched with a diameter of 20 mm and the band 10 is separated from the endless roll, z. B. cut off.
  • the label or band 10 is wrapped around the base 4 and the ends of the band 10 are glued together by means of adhesive applied to an end portion of the band 10.
  • the band 10 essentially covers the lower half of the bottle 2.
  • the band 10 is arranged so that the recess 12 is located at the bottom of the label facing the lower end 14 of bottle 2.
  • the bottle 2 provided with the label 10 is now rotated by a rotating disk and / or muzzle holder known per se as a means for aligning until an optical detection device has aligned the recess 12, which has a different color than the adjacent label 10, that an adhesive nozzle (not shown here) can put a glue point 13 in the recess 12.
  • a second bottle (not shown) is identically tagged and aligned.
  • one or more adhesive dots 13 can also be applied, then or at the same time the second bottle is aligned so that when joining the bottles, forming brackets, terminal strips, or the like.
  • the adhesive dots 13 for conditioning in the recess or the local adhesive application in Label of the second bottle comes and by curing or crosslinking of the adhesive creates a bond that ververbindet the first and the second bottle.
  • the recess 12 is in the lower half of the bottle 2, closer to the lower end 14 of the bottle 2 as at the upper end, the bottleneck 6, attached.
  • the recess 12 makes it possible to attach adhesive points in the areas in which the label 10 covers the bottle 2, so based on the height of the bottle 2 between the bottleneck 6 and lower end 14, in the lower and central region of the bottle 2.
  • Advantageous is that the label is not damaged when loosening the container from each other.
  • Fig. 2 shows a label 10 made of paper, which is about 10 cm wide and about 15 cm high, and which is glued to a bottle (not shown here).
  • a recess 12 is already cut during manufacture.
  • the recess is oval and has a diameter of 15mm x 30mm.
  • the edge of the recess 12 forms the label 10th
  • the label 10 is adhered to a container and the container is oriented by detecting the differences in translucency so that in the recess 12 a glue dot 13 can be arranged.
  • the adhesive point 13 is then cured after joining with a second container to a splice.
  • FIG. 1 or 2 can of course be combined, with a further gluing point to the glue dot 13 in the region of the label on the container surface is usually provided, depending on the respective load and thus required holding power due to different bottle volumes.
  • the further adhesive dots are 13.2 below the label, that is arranged deeper in the direction of the bottom of the bottle in order to exploit the advantageous lever for releasing the bottles from the dressing can.

Claims (9)

  1. Unité d'emballage avec au moins deux contenants (2), qui portent une étiquette (10), et dans laquelle les contenants sont reliés les uns aux autres par au moins un emplacement de collage, caractérisée en ce qu'au moins un des emplacements de collage est placé dans la zone de l'étiquette (10), et dans laquelle l'étiquette présente dans la zone dudit emplacement de collage un évidement (12).
  2. Unité d'emballage selon la revendication 1, caractérisée en ce que par rapport à la surface de l'étiquette (10), l'évidement (12) occupe jusqu'à 5 %, de manière préférée jusqu'à 10 %, de manière avantageuse jusqu'à 20 % de la surface de l'étiquette (10).
  3. Unité d'emballage selon la revendication 1 ou 2, caractérisée en ce que l'évidement (12) est plus grand que l'emplacement de collage, au moins de 10 %, de manière préférée de plus de 20 %, de manière avantageuse de plus de 50 %.
  4. Unité d'emballage selon au moins l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isée en ce que l'évidement (12) coupe le bord de l'étiquette (10) ou est placé dans l'étiquette (10).
  5. Unité d'emballage selon au moins l'une quelconque des revendications précédentes, caractérisée en ce que les contenants présentent une hauteur H, et que l'emplacement de collage est disposé, par rapport à la hauteur H, dans la moitié inférieure des contenants.
  6. Procédé servant à produire une unité d'emballage selon l'une quelconque des revendications 1 à 4 avec les étapes
    - de mise à disposition d'un premier contenant
    - de placement d'une étiquette avec un évidement (12),
    - de placement d'un point de collage dans l'évidement (12), dans lequel le contenant est orienté au préalable de telle sorte que le point de collage est appliqué dans l'évidement (12),
    - de mise à disposition d'un deuxième contenant,
    - de rassemblement du premier et du deuxième contenant en une unité d'emballage.
  7. Procédé selon la revendication 5, caractérisé en ce que l'évidement (12) est effectué dans l'étiquette (10) lors de la production de l'étiquette (10) ou directement avant le placement de l'étiquette (10) sur le contenant.
  8. Procédé selon la revendication 5 ou 6, caractérisé en ce que le deuxième contenant présente également une étiquette (10) avec un évidement (12), et que le deuxième contenant est orienté avant le rassemblement d'une manière telle que l'emplacement de collage est généré dans l'évidement (12) de l'étiquette (10).
  9. Dispositif servant à produire une unité d'emballage selon au moins l'une quelconque des revendications 1 à 4, présentant des moyens servant à orienter un contenant, des moyens servant à placer une étiquette (10) et des moyens servant à placer un point de collage, caractérisé en ce que le dispositif présente des moyens servant à générer un évidement (12) dans une étiquette (10), et que le dispositif présente après le placement de l'étiquette (10) des moyens servant à orienter le contenant, qui orientent les contenants de telle manière que les moyens servant à placer le point de collage agissent sur l'évidement (12).
